Swampy Cree Tribal Council
The Swampy Cree Tribal Council (SCTC) is an organization representing eight First Nations in northwest central Manitoba, with a membership exceeding 19,000 individuals. Established in 1976, SCTC is dedicated to advancing and safeguarding the interests, rights, and status of Indigenous peoples while providing support in the delivery of programs and services tailored to the aspirations of its member communities.
With a focus on social, economic, and political well-being, SCTC facilitates the transfer of local control and responsibility of services to its member First Nations. The council aims to develop administrative and managerial skills within the communities, ensuring equitable and effective service delivery while reducing dependency on external agencies.
